Château Haut Couloumey

Updated on

Château Haut Couloumey, located in Lesparre-Médoc, is a family-run winegrowing estate in the Médoc AOC. Owned by Pascal Sallenave, it farms 14 hectares of sustainably managed vines, planted predominantly with Merlot and Cabernet Sauvignon, producing red wines.

History and Philosophy

The estate was established in 1998, with the first estate-bottled vintage produced in 2003. The working philosophy at Château Haut Couloumey is rooted in sustainable viticulture.

The Vineyard (Terroir)

The vineyard spans a total surface area of 14 hectares, comprising 10 hectares of directly owned land and 4 hectares under leasehold. The soils consist of sand and fine gravel. The vineyard's grape varieties are predominantly Merlot (70%), complemented by Cabernet Sauvignon (25%) and Cabernet Franc (5%). The vines have an average age of 15 years. All inter-rows are grassed over, and planting density is 5,000 vines/ha, with a row spacing of 2 metres and a trellising height of 1.30m.

Flagship Cuvées

Château Haut Couloumey produces several red wine cuvées. Cuvée Manon is aged for 18 months in new oak barrels. Cuvée Méline, predominantly made of Merlot (80%), is also a red cuvée. A Bag-in-Box (BIB) cuvée is also available.

Vinification and Ageing

Vinification is carried out using traditional methods. The wines are aged in small-capacity stainless steel vats, particularly for plot-by-plot selection. Cuvée Manon benefits from 18 months of ageing in new oak barrels.
